Women Moving Millions is a global community of individual philanthropists who have each made a minimum $1 million commitment to advance gender equality. To date, WMM members have collectively committed nearly $1 billion to organizations and initiatives serving women and girls worldwide. By supporting members to leverage their collective voice, influence, and resources, and by creating opportunities to amplify their impact, WMM pursues its mission to catalyze unprecedented resources to build a gender equal world. We do this not just because we believe in gender equality, but because it’s a smarter, more effective way to foster a better future for all.

Lack of access to menstrual materials, accurate information about menstruation, and safe, private spaces to manage menstruation is a human rights issue. Poor menstrual health impacts people’s mobility, confidence, and understanding of their bodies, too often inhibiting their equitable participation in society and acting as a barrier to gender equality.
Since our official founding in 2014, our mission at Be Girl is to help bridge the access gap in Menstrual Health and Hygiene (MHH), so that our high-quality products and menstruation education reach those who need it the most. We collaborate with NGOs, UN agencies, and governments in their MHM efforts by providing high-quality reusable period products like our PeriodPanty™ and menstruation education with our SmartCycle® methodology, enabling partners to achieve their global impact goals in health, education, gender equality, and more.

The UNs Sanitation and Hygiene Fund (SHF) works to achieve universal access to sanitation, hygiene and menstrual health through market-based approaches. SHF works with Low- and Middle-Income Countries (LMICs) to catalyze investment into robust, climate-resilient sanitation economies and the menstrual health and hygiene (MHH) market. With a focus on innovative financing, gender and sustainability, SHF aims to capitalize on the strengths of its in-country and global partners to deliver a 21st-century solution to the decades-old crisis on sanitation, hygiene and menstrual health.

The Case for Her is a global investment portfolio addressing the key women’s health issues of menstruation and female sexual health through grants, investments, convenings, and advocacy. Founded in 2017, The Case for Her brings together over 30 years of experience working and investing in women’s health and rights. This dynamic and flexible portfolio spans the globe and includes investments in product companies, tech innovations, research initiatives, and grassroots organizations.
